At KARL STORZ, we’re dedicated to advancing medical technology and improving patient care. We're seeking a talented Senior Image Processing Engineer to join our team and play a key role in developing cutting-edge camera image processing solutions for medical devices. As a Senior Image Processing Engineer, you'll design, analyze, and implement advanced image and video processing methods for our camera products. You will utilize the latest technologies, including in Image Processing, Digital Signal Processing and Artificial Intelligence. You'll lead the development of innovative solutions, collaborate with cross-functional teams, and mentor junior engineers. Your expertise will directly impact the quality of medical imaging and patient care.
Job Responsibility:
Develop and implement image processing algorithms for camera systems
Perform system modeling, signal analysis, and characterization of imaging sensors
Develop and implement new features using classical DSP methods and/or Machine Learning models.
Design and verify FPGA-based modules using MATLAB-Simulink and/or GPU-based modules using CUDA and other tools.
Collaborate with project teams to define IP design architecture and ensure product quality
Provide technical leadership and mentorship to junior engineers
Support existing product lines and perform competitive evaluations
Requirements:
Bachelor's degree in Electrical Engineering (Signal Processing emphasis) or equivalent
10-12 years of experience in image processing or related field
Strong knowledge of medical device quality system regulations and standards
Experience with real-time algorithm development using MATLAB-Simulink, FPGA and/or GPU design tools.
Excellent communication and leadership skills
Nice to have:
Master's or Ph.D. in Image Processing or Digital Signal Processing
Experience with C, C++, CUDA, OpenCL, OpenGL, or OpenCV
Familiarity with endoscopy and digital system design
